Quick Rent Budget Calculator

How much rent can you afford?

The common "Rule of Thumb" is that rent should be no more than 30% of your income. How much is that? Enter your monthly income and click "Calculate My Budget" to find out.

Frequently Asked Questions about Cheap Cordova Apartments

What is the price of a cheap apartment in Cordova?

The cheapest apartment in Cordova is Parkway Townhomes which is listed at $1,240, while the average apartment in Cordova costs $2,207.

What types of apartments are the cheapest in Cordova?

Student, low-income, and by-the-bed apartments are typically the cheapest rentals in most cities, though they require qualifying criteria to rent. There are 8 regular apartments in Cordova that we think qualify as ‘cheap apartments’ that do not have special requirements to apply to rent.
